Здраствуйте!
Рисую таблицу с помощью CGridView, все отлично, вот как она выглядит:
606
Когда вывожу на печать, в колонках классов CLinkColumn и CButtonColumn - показываются поля href для ссылок:
607
А хотелось бы распечатать так, чтобы все это дело выглядело, как на первой картинке. Почему при печати для каждой ссылки на странице показывается её поле href?
Вот часть кода виджета CGridView:
$this->widget('ext.grid.CMyGridView', array(
'dataProvider'=>$data_doc,
'summaryText'=>'',
'enablePagination'=>FALSE,
'itemsCssClass'=>'items',
'htmlOptions'=>array('style'=>'width:400px;'),
'emptyText'=>'Нет документов',
'columns'=>array(
array(
'class'=>'CMyButtonColumn',
'htmlOptions'=>array('style'=>'text-align:center; min-width:50px;'),
'template'=>'{update} {delete}',
'deleteConfirmation'=>'Вы уверены что хотите удалить?',
'deleteButtonImageUrl'=>'images/delete.png',
'updateButtonImageUrl'=>'images/edit.png',
'updateButtonUrl'=>'"?r=/moneysheet/updatedoc&id=".$data->id',
'deleteButtonOptions'=>array('href'=>'javascript:void(0)'),
'deleteButtonUrl'=>'"?r=/moneysheet/deletedoc&id=".$data->id',
'footerHtmlOptions'=>array('style'=>'background-color:#F9FFEF; text-align:center;'),
'footer'=>$doc_addbutton,
'visible'=>$opened
),
....